Using DSAFactory

To facilitate analysis during the experiment you will perform. in Part 3 of the project, your code must use the DSAFactory provided in the SurveillanceManagerLibrary.jar file. DSAFactory has methods that will allow you to select which data structures and sorting algorithms to use. The Factory design pattern is commonly used when creating instances of objects in a centralized location. For this project, you should use a factory to create and return new instances of your data structures. Then, when running experiments using different data structures, you only need to update one or two lines of code instead of locating every place where you created new instances of your data structures.

The DSAFactory has methods for setting/getting specific types of data structures and algorithms. Valid data structure and algorithm types are defined in the DataStructure and Algorithm enums.
